French Quarter, situated at 316 NW 69th Ave in Plantation, FL, is a distinguished two-story building, constructed in 1973. This hallmark of mid-20th century architecture offers a selection of residential units characterized by spacious interiors and classic design elements. Although the property is not waterfront, it compensates with well-maintained communal spaces and lovely landscaped grounds. The building’s structure is robust, showcasing durable materials typical of its era, ensuring longevity and timeless appeal. Residents have access to practical amenities, including on-site parking and a community pool, fostering a seamless living experience. The surrounding environment is pleasantly residential, granting easy access to essential services and recreational options without the bustle of city life. Situated within the 33317 zip code area, French Quarter benefits from proximity to local parks, shopping plazas, and dining establishments, enhancing everyday convenience. Its location offers a peaceful retreat with the advantage of being in close proximity to key transportation routes, making commutes and travels significantly more efficient. French Quarter is a notably well-situated dwelling, harmonizing vintage aesthetics with modern convenience in a desirable neighborhood setting.
